欢迎大家指出Redis操作指南的不足之处!
Redis操作技巧精要
相关推荐
Matlab技巧精要
特殊变量与常数的应用,基本数学函数的操作,基本矩阵和其操作技巧,Matlab常见指令与运算符的应用,特殊算符的使用技巧,Matlab中常见的矩阵函数及其操作,基本数学函数的应用,Matlab中的矩阵操作技巧,线性代数数据分析与傅里叶变换的应用。
Matlab
0
2024-08-13
Redis 精要 2015 版 PDF 高清
书名:Redis 精要
页数:203 页
版本:2015 版
格式:PDF 高清
Redis
4
2024-04-30
MySQL数据库编程技巧精要
MySQL数据库编程技巧详解####一、MySQL基础概念与系统架构- 数据库系统:MySQL作为一种关系型数据库管理系统(RDBMS),使用SQL语言。 - 存储引擎:MySQL支持多种存储引擎,如InnoDB、MyISAM等,其中InnoDB为默认支持事务处理的引擎。 - 表结构设计:合理的表结构设计能够提升查询效率,减少数据冗余,例如选择适当的数据类型和避免过长字段。 ####二、优化MySQL性能的技巧##### 2.1 SQL语句优化- 索引优化:正确创建和使用索引可以显著提升查询速度,尤其是在经常用作查询条件的列上。 - 查询优化:避免使用SELECT ,明确指定所需字段,合理使用JOIN操作以减少不必要的表连接。 - 分页查询:使用LIMIT进行分页时,考虑使用覆盖索引等技术提升效率。 ##### 2.2数据库配置优化- 缓存设置:通过调整query_cache_size等参数提高缓存命中率。 - 内存管理:合理分配innodb_buffer_pool_size等参数确保常用数据在内存中。 - 并发控制:调整max_connections等参数优化并发连接数。 ##### 2.3硬件与系统优化- 硬件选择:选择高性能CPU、大内存和高速SSD硬盘提升MySQL服务器性能。 - 操作系统配置:在Linux环境下调整内核参数优化网络传输效率。 - RAID配置:选择适当的RAID级别(如RAID 10)提升读写性能和数据冗余。 ####三、高级特性与实践##### 3.1存储过程与触发器- 存储过程:通过编写存储过程内部执行复杂逻辑减少网络往返次数。 - 触发器:自动执行复杂业务逻辑,如日志记录和数据验证。 ##### 3.2分区与复制- 分区:将大表分解成小表提升查询性能。 - 复制:主从复制机制提升数据高可用性和负载均衡。 ##### 3.3备份与恢复- 定期备份*:采用冷备份或热备份定期备份数据防止数据丢失。
MySQL
0
2024-09-26
SQL Server存储域网络技巧精要
SQL Server存储域网络技巧精要
一、理解存储区域网络(SAN)基础知识
1.1 SAN的基本概念
存储区域网络(Storage Area Network, SAN):一种专用于数据存储的高速网络技术,主要用于连接服务器与存储设备。SAN通过高性能数据访问支持大量并发数据传输,适合处理大规模数据的应用。
1.2 SAN的关键组成部分
光纤通道(Fiber Channel, FC):SAN常用的高速传输协议之一,支持高达几十GB/s的数据传输速率。
HBA卡(Host Bus Adapter):连接服务器和SAN网络的接口卡。
交换机(Switch):实现多台服务器与存储设备之间的连接。
存储阵列(Storage Array):包含多个硬盘的物理存储单元,用于数据存储。
1.3 RAID级别的选择
RAID级别:描述存储阵列中硬盘组织方式,提供不同的数据保护和性能特征。
RAID 0:条带化存储,性能最高但无数据冗余。
RAID 1:镜像存储,确保数据冗余但成本较高。
RAID 5/6:结合条带化存储和奇偶校验,提供数据冗余并具备较高读写性能。
1.4 存储层次的概念
存储层次:根据存储设备的性能和成本划分的不同层级。
第一层:高速光纤通道硬盘,适合高性能需求。
第二层:较大容量的光纤通道硬盘,成本效益较高。
第三层:低成本大容量硬盘,适合冷数据存储。
二、SAN与SQL Server性能优化
2.1 SAN在SQL Server部署中的作用
性能优势:SAN可提供比传统直连存储更高的I/O性能,尤其在处理大量并发请求时表现更为突出。
灵活性:SAN允许轻松扩展存储容量,可无停机增加新存储资源。
2.2 优化SAN设置
调整RAID级别:根据SQL Server的实际需求选择合适RAID级别,平衡性能与数据保护需求。
合理分配存储层:将关键数据库放在高性能的第一层存储中,而对于非关键应用可考虑较低层。
SQLServer
0
2024-10-26
Redis实战详解Redis应用技巧
Redis实战详解了Redis在实际应用中的技巧和最佳实践,帮助读者深入理解和应用Redis的各种功能和特性。
Redis
2
2024-07-17
Oracle 10g PL/SQL编程技巧精要
Oracle 10g PL/SQL编程技巧详解,特别适合新手入门。
Oracle
0
2024-09-25
Oracle9i10g编程技巧精要
我仔细阅读了这篇文章,里面包含了许多值得学习的内容。对学习Oracle的朋友可能会有所帮助。
Oracle
0
2024-10-01
Redis 操作命令
DEL 命令
删除一个或多个键,不存在的键会被忽略。
可用版本:>= 1.0.0
时间复杂度:O(N),N 为被删除的键的数量。
返回值:被删除键的数量。
DUMP 命令
将给定键序列化,并返回被序列化的值,使用 RESTORE 命令可以将这个值反序列化为 Redis 键。
可用版本:>= 2.6.0
时间复杂度:查找给定键的复杂度为 O(1),对键进行序列化的复杂度为 O(N*M),其中 N 是构成键的 Redis 对象的数量,而 M 则是这些对象的平均大小。
返回值:如果键不存在,则返回 nil。否则,返回序列化后的值。
Redis
3
2024-04-30
Redis set 操作
set(): 添加或更新键值对
get(): 获取键对应的值
setAndGet(): 设置键值对并返回旧值
setAndExpire(): 设置键值对并指定过期时间
delete(): 删除指定的键
Redis
4
2024-05-12